Mayank Agarwal won the toss, Rajasthan gave this player a chance, such is Punjab XI game

In the 52nd game of IPL 2022 being played at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ai, Punjab Kings captain Mayank Agarwal won the toss and decided to bat first. The Rajasthan Royals team will pitch first. Rajasthan captain Sanju Samson has made a big change to his playing XI today.

After the toss Punjab captain Mayank Agarwal said we would like to bat first. The gate looks great. It is likely to slow down in the future. It is important to understand the circumstances. Liam Livingstone is fine.

At the same time, after the draw, Rajasthan captain Sanju Samson said that we are losing a lot of draws. We should have hit earlier too. We are a balanced team. This is a different challenge. Being the game of the day, spinners can get some help. We have made a change.

Rajasthan Royals Playing XI: Jos Buttler, Yashasvi Jaiswal, Sanju Samson (Captain and Wicketkeeper), Devdutt Padikkal, Riyan Parag, Shimron Hetmyer, Ravichandran Ashwin, Trent Boult, Pranbhav Krishna, Yuzvendra Chahal and Kuldeep Sen.

Punjab Kings Playing XI: Jonny Bairstow, Shikhar Dhawan, Mayank Agarwal (Captain), Bhanuka Rajapakse, Liam Livingstone, Jitesh Sharma (WK), Rishi Dhawan, Kagiso Rabada, Rahul Chahar, Arshdeep Singh and Sandeep Sharma.
